Championship dedicated to Alan Truscott
Organizer of the event, Al Levy, has dedicated the 2005 Championships
to the memory of Alan Truscott who passed away on September 4, 2005.
It was Alan Truscott who inspired Al Levy to organize the computer
championship.
Alan Truscott, bridge editor of The New York Times from 1964 - 2005,
was a former president of the International Bridge Press Association.
He has been executive editor of all six editions of The Official Encyclopedia of
Bridge.

Day 3 - Jack takes lead
WBridge and Jack favorits
After the first part of the Round Robin WBridge leads 99 VPs followed
closely by Jack with 97 VPs. Third is Micro Bridge with 82 Vps.
Jack needs to at least maintain this position. Because of the small
number of contestants there won't be semi-finals this year. The top
2 programs will decide in a 64 board final who is to be the new champion.
In the 2nd half of the Round Robin all programs will meet on 20 boards
again. The sequence of the games will be determined by the ranking.
The results will be added up, and a new and final VPs calculation will be performed.
Jack takes lead
With 2 more return games Jack and WBridge5 swapped positions. The gap between
Jack and, 3rd ranked, Micro Bridge now is 20 VPs.

Day 5 - Final: WBridge5 breaks Jack's reign
Final: Jack - WBridge5
In this years final again the two strongest programs of these years will
meet. In 2002 and 2004 Jack managed to keep WBridge5 from the title. In
2003 it was Bridge Baron who cut WBridge5 short for the final by just a
few points. This year Bridge Baron 16 was launched in a huge campaign, but
in the competition the other programs had to call it back down to earth.
There will be no carry-over in the final.
Final: first results: Jack 27 - WBridge5 31
Because of the scheduled live broadcast the organisation is confronted
with a whole new problem for the final:
Some programs use special slower versions of their commercial product for
the competition to be able to get more calculations done. But Jack not only
plays strong, but also very fast. This may cause a live broadcast to be to
fast for humans, so some sort of delay mechanism may need to be installed.

Final: WBridge5 breaks Jack's reign
After 4 years of domination Jack's reign was broken by WBridge5 from France.
Halfway into the final both programs where still very close, in the second
half WBridge5 took the lead and defeated the 4-time champion of the past
4 years.

Results Round Robin
In the first 10 rounds the Round Robin will be played.
This means all programs will meet each other twice in competition.
The Round Robin realy consists of 2 parts: for the first half
a draw decides the sequence, in the 2nd half this is determined by
the ranking after the first half.
